The 21st round of the National League opened today (Friday) when Moked Bnei Yehuda achieved a fourth victory in a row in the celebratory and historic game in which the "Peace Stadium" was rededicated in Umm Al Fahem in front of 3,000 enthusiastic spectators.
Elisha Levy's team, which is in great momentum, jumped to eighth place in the table after, in the 36th minute, Amir Agaiv sent a tremendous rocket into the net from 25 meters and scored the first goal in the renovated stadium.

Maccabi Cavillio Jaffa switched places with the fifth Maccabi Acre, who had to raise their hands in the away game.
The previous game between the teams, in the sixth round, ended with 2:4 to Acre, but this time the Jaffaites managed to get revenge on the field with a significant 0:1 thanks to a single and wonderful goal by Matan Ben Yaakov.

Hapoel Rishon Lezion broke a streak of three consecutive losses with a 1:2 over Hapoel Nof HaGalil.
Yuval Sasson and Benny Tridovsky scored for the host, Gutierre Tomeli only temporarily equalized on the verge of the break.
